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1batch8293.1511:1 v/v mixture of 14-16 mg/ml alpha-L-fucosidase (stored in 25mM Tris pH 7.5 and partially deglycosylated by incubation 10:1:1 v/v ratio with EndoH and 500 mM sodium citrate pH 5.5 buffer from New England Biolabs for more than 24hrs before setting up the drop) with 30% PEG 2000mme, 0.1M Tris pH 8.0, crystals grow within two days, soaked with 50 mM fucose (final concentration) in crystallization solution for around 5 minutes, cryoprotected by Mitegen LV cryo-oil, batch method, temperature 293.15K), flash frozen in liquid nitrogen before data collection.
